Position Title: Community Table Cook

Type: Part-Time

Location: David G. Hatch Unit, Sturgeon Bay, WI

Pay Classification: Indvidual Contributor, Not Benefit Eligible

As the Community Table Cook, you will assist Youth Nutrition Coordinator in planning, prepping, cooking, serving, and cleanup of the daily meal program for youth, ages 6-14 years of age.

Key Responsibilities

  • Supports Boys & Girls Club site staff in the execution of the meal program at the Club House.
  • Control and direct the food preparation process and any other relative activities.
  • Construct menus with new or existing culinary creations, ensuring the variety and quality of the servings.
  • Work with Youth Nutrition Coordinator to plan and order ingredients according to identified shortages.
  • Report any neccessay equipment repair or failure to Youth Nutrition Coordinator.
  • Maintain a routine and process for cleaning of kitchen equipment, fridge, cooler.
  • Comply with nutrition, sanitation regulations and safety standards.
  • Foster a climate of cooperation and respect between co-workers.
  • Promote and create a position image of the Club in the community and among the Club members
  • Ensures a safe, health, and positive environment for Club staff, members, volunteers, and guests

Skills and Knowledge

  • Must be at least 18 years of age.
  • Passion for and proven cooking abilities
  • Ability to multitask, problem solve, and monitor progress
  • Proven kitchen management skills
  • Demonstrates professionalism, punctuality and strong communication skills.

Preferred Requirements

  • At least 3 months experience working in a kitchen or cooking setting.
  • Training in current culinary trends and optimized kitchen processes.
  • Supporting in program planning and development.
  • Understanding of standard computer programs
  • Credentials in health & safety training- if not, Safe Serve credentials will be required within 3 months of hire
